This is especially applicable if your windows happen to be older and have only one pane. Locks The locks on uPVC windows and doors are an essential element of the security of your home. As time passes the lock mechanisms may become stiff and even break. In this instance they'll need to be replaced to ensure the security of your property. While some companies will require an entire new window unit however, a Tasker will replace the lock mechanism and handle and save you a significant amount of money. Based on the type of handle, there are several options to replace the handle. For instance, if you've got an espagnolette handle with shootbolt rods you'll need remove the handle and then remove the old rod. Then the Tasker will install the new rod and test its operation. They will also be able to identify the exact model of the handle and rod mechanisms, which can help recommend the best replacement. A cockspur lock is another popular handle that makes use of a screw to secure windows. A Tasker can quickly replace the handle by removing the old screw and replacing it with a brand new one. They will also be able to advise you on which replacement window is the best fit for your window, in accordance with your budget, style preferences, and security needs. If you have windows that tilt and turn, the process is slightly different. The first step is for the Tasker to have to remove the handle from inside the window and then loosen the screw at the back of the mechanism. The Tasker will then be able to replace the entire mechanism, ensuring it's working correctly and securely. Sometimes your key will not operate the mechanism, or it could be stuck. This is typically due to a damaged locking mechanism that can be fixed by an expert. NGCL locksmiths can service, repair or replace uPVC window locks to ensure that your home is safe. Gaskets Gaskets that cover windows can become degraded and cause draughts or water leakage. These aren't major issues but they can cause discomfort and reduce the efficiency of a home. They can also cause structural damage and moisture infiltration. It is crucial to take care of these issues as soon as they occur. There are a variety of ways to repair deteriorated gaskets in uPVC windows. In some cases, a simple reseal can solve the issue. Based on the condition of the window, this might suffice to restore function and prevent the infiltration of moisture and air. In some instances the issue may require more extensive repairs or replacement. One option is to use preformed silicone extrusions or overlay gaskets in order to repair a leaking seal. These are available in a range of sizes and colours, and can be used to replace the existing gaskets. It is important to thoroughly clean the substrate before installing a new seal. It is also essential to remove any obstructions that might prevent the seal from sealing properly, like melting uPVC or splices. Installing a new frame and sash is another option. This is more expensive however, it will provide more efficient performance and a longer warranty than simply resealing. The new frame and sash will also be more energy efficient than the previous window. If the old window still has an warranty, an uPVC repair company can replace the IGU. The IGU is sealed to the frame by a rubber seal that creates an airtight and watertight seal.
